Abstract:
Experimental and theoretical research on neutral excitations in a two-dimensional electron gas in a strong magnetic field is reviewed. Methods for calculating excitation energies in the strong-field limit for integer and noninteger filling factors are considered. The effects of impurities and of the nonideality of the two-dimensional system on the excitation spectrum are examined. Experimental results that have been obtained by the method of inelastic light scattering and that lend support to the current theoretical views are presented. We also discuss possible avenues of future experimental and theoretical work.
